ADBManager - ADB manager for Android devices
The program is designed for visual and easy management of the ADB-Server and connection of Android smartphones. Allows you to monitor the status of the adb service, manage it, and control the list of connected devices. Allows you to manage your smartphone: search for installed packages by part name, install, delete APK, screenshot, reboot (Normal, Bootloader, Recovery mode) and shutdown the device. For advanced users, there is an Android Shell terminal and an SD-Card file manager.
Starting from v2.9, it is possible to enable, disable and delete non-removable applications for Android >= 6.
Access to the device via USB and rules
Update the rules for Android devices on your computer, include the active user in the adbusers group and reboot:
su/password
groupadd adbusers; usermod -aG adbusers $(logname)
wget https://raw.githubusercontent.com/M0Rf30/android-udev-rules/master/51-android.rules -O /etc/udev/rules.d/51-android.rules
reboot

Tested in Mageia-8/9 and Linux Mint-20.
Dependencies: adb, iproute2, sakura, nmap, gtk2

To create your own translation, download the main translation template: adbmanager.pot
Install and run the PoEdit editor. Open in it: Menu-File-Create from POT/PO file and select the file adbmanager.pot. Immediately specify the language into which you want to translate and... Menu-File-Save As... Specify the file name adbmanager.xx.po, where xx is the language prefix.
